Ingredients
– 1 lb ground beef (or ground turkey for a lighter option)
– 3 tablespoons soy sauce
– 2 tablespoons gochujang (Korean chili paste)
– 1 tablespoon sesame oil
– 1 tablespoon rice vinegar
– 2 teaspoons brown sugar
– 3 cloves garlic, minced
– 1-inch piece ginger, minced
– 4 green onions, sliced
– 1 cup shredded carrots
– 1 cup chopped cucumber
– 1 head of butter lettuce or romaine lettuce
– Sesame seeds for garnish
– Fresh cilantro for garnish (optional)
Instructions
Creating Spicy Korean-Style Beef Lettuce Cups is a breeze when you follow these clear steps:
1. Prepare the Lettuce: Rinse the lettuce leaves thoroughly and pat them dry. Set them aside on a serving platter.
2. Cook the Beef: In a large skillet over medium heat, add the ground beef. Cook it until browned, breaking it apart with a spatula as it cooks.
3. Add Aromatics: Once the beef is browned, add the garlic and ginger to the skillet. Stir for about 1-2 minutes until fragrant.
4. Mix the Sauce: In a separate bowl, combine soy sauce, gochujang, sesame oil, rice vinegar, and brown sugar. Mix well to incorporate.
5. Combine Ingredients: Pour the sauce mixture over the cooked beef in the skillet. Stir well to ensure the beef is evenly coated.
6. Finish Cooking: Continue cooking for another 3-5 minutes, allowing the flavors to meld and the sauce to thicken slightly.
7. Add Veggies: Mix in the shredded carrots and chopped cucumber, stirring until combined and heated through.
8. Serve: Spoon the spicy beef mixture into lettuce cups. Garnish with sliced green onions, sesame seeds, and cilantro if desired.

-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 10-15 minutes
